Tucker Genal, a very popular content creator on the social network TikTok, has died at the age of 31. His body was found inside his home in California, days after he shared on the social network some images summarizing his previous months. The Los Angeles County Coroner's Office has confirmed his death by suicide.

This influencer had gathered over two and a half million followers on TikTok thanks to comedic videos and entertainment challenges where his brothers Carson and Connor Genal also appeared, confirming his passing.
"I don't know where to start, you were my best friend and an even better older brother," wrote Carson on Instagram, recalling how he had always followed his lead. Among the messages of condolence, there are also those from friends who remembered how the Genal brothers had helped them through difficult times.
"We respectfully ask for privacy as we mourn his loss and begin to face life without him," reads the message shared by Carson and Connor Genal in memory of their brother, thanking for the "kindness and understanding" their family has received.
